Non-renewable sources are finite resources that cannot be replenished within a human lifetime, such as fossil fuels like oil and coal. Renewable sources are resources that can be naturally replenished over time, such as sunlight, wind, and water.
Ozone layer can be replenished by avoiding the use of CFCs. In the absence of these chemicals, the ozone layer will replenish itself.

Surface water bodies are replenished through precipitation like rain and snowmelt. Groundwater is replenished through a process called infiltration, where precipitation seeps into the ground and fills underground aquifers.
